feat: add richie to bundled plugins

For more information, checkout the plugin docs:
https://github.com/overhangio/tutor-richie
This commit is contained in:
Régis Behmo 2021-11-02 18:53:46 +01:00 committed by Régis Behmo
parent 485f47f6d0
commit 0a4a2bbac2
4 changed files with 4 additions and 1 deletions

View File

@ -4,6 +4,7 @@ Note: Breaking changes between versions are indicated by "💥".
## Unreleased
- [Feature] Add [tutor-richie](https://github.com/overhangio/tutor-richie) to the plugins that are bundled with the tutor binary.
- [Improvement] Make `tutor plugins list` print plugins sorted by name.
- [Improvement] Ignore Python plugins which cannot be loaded.

View File

@ -98,7 +98,7 @@ ci-test-bundle: ## Run basic tests on bundle
yes "" | ./dist/tutor config save --interactive
./dist/tutor config save
./dist/tutor plugins list
./dist/tutor plugins enable android discovery ecommerce license mfe minio notes webui xqueue
./dist/tutor plugins enable android discovery ecommerce license mfe minio notes richie webui xqueue
./dist/tutor plugins list
./dist/tutor license --help

View File

@ -10,6 +10,7 @@ for plugin_name in [
"mfe",
"minio",
"notes",
"richie",
"webui",
"xqueue",
]:

View File

@ -6,5 +6,6 @@ tutor-license>=12.0.0,<13.0.0
tutor-mfe>=12.0.0,<13.0.0
tutor-minio>=12.0.0,<13.0.0
tutor-notes>=12.0.0,<13.0.0
tutor-richie>=12.0.0,<13.0.0
tutor-webui>=12.0.0,<13.0.0
tutor-xqueue>=12.0.0,<13.0.0